Do you have to get D's in all your units to get D*
Posted from TSR Mobile



You get D*'s depending on the amount of points you earn from each unit, which accumulate to your final 3 grades at the end of the 2 years. If you get the majority of your Units in your BTEC as Distinctions, then at the end of the 2 years you will have enough points to get D*'s as your final 3 grades.

If you want D*D*D*, you have to get at least 16 Distinctions in your 18 units.
